Planning Your Van Conversion Layout: The Blueprint for Your Mobile Life
Before you even think about tools, the most critical phase of any diy van rv conversion is meticulous planning. This is where your dream starts to take shape on paper, or more accurately, on a digital canvas or a simple sketchpad. Consider how you’ll use your van: weekend warrior, full-time nomad, or something in between?
Your intended use dictates everything. Will you need a dedicated workspace, ample storage for gear, a comfortable sleeping area, or a compact kitchen setup? Sketching out different layouts helps you visualize the flow of your space and identify potential conflicts before they become costly mistakes. Measure everything twice, cut once – it’s an old adage for a reason.
Think about the core components: bed, kitchen, seating, and storage. Where will your water tanks go? How will you manage waste? Where will the battery bank and inverter be located? Even seemingly small details, like the swing of a cabinet door or the placement of a vent, can significantly impact your daily living experience.
Choosing the Right Van: The Foundation of Your Build
The van itself is the most significant investment and decision in your diy van rv conversion. Not all vans are created equal, and the right choice depends heavily on your budget, intended use, and mechanical comfort level. Common choices include the Mercedes-Benz Sprinter, Ford Transit, Ram ProMaster, and Chevrolet Express.
Consider the van’s height, length, and width. A high-roof van offers precious standing room, a game-changer for comfort. Longer wheelbases provide more interior space but can be trickier to maneuver. Check the cargo volume specifications and compare them to your planned layout.
Also, factor in reliability, fuel efficiency, and maintenance costs. A newer van might have fewer immediate mechanical issues but will be more expensive. An older, well-maintained van could be a more budget-friendly option, but be prepared for potential repairs. Inspect any potential purchase thoroughly, ideally with a mechanic’s help.
Designing for Functionality and Comfort: Every Inch Counts
Maximizing space is an art form in van conversions. Think vertically as much as horizontally. Consider overhead cabinets, under-bed storage, and multi-functional furniture. A bench seat that converts into a dining area and then a guest bed, for instance, is incredibly efficient.
The placement of windows and vents is crucial for airflow and natural light. Proper ventilation prevents condensation buildup, which can lead to mold and mildew – a major enemy in a confined space. Think about where you’ll be traveling; warmer climates require more robust ventilation and cooling solutions.
Don’t forget ergonomics. Ensure your countertops are at a comfortable height, your bed is long enough, and there’s enough clearance to move around without constantly bumping into things. A well-designed layout makes living in your van a pleasure, not a chore.

Electrical Systems: Keeping the Lights On and Devices Charged
A robust electrical system is the heart of your mobile abode. This typically involves a leisure battery bank, solar panels, a charge controller, an inverter, and a shore power connection. Understanding DC (Direct Current) and AC (Alternating Current) power is fundamental.
Your leisure batteries store the power generated by solar panels or your alternator while driving. Solar panels harness the sun’s energy, and a charge controller regulates this flow to prevent overcharging. An inverter converts the DC power from your batteries into AC power, usable by standard household appliances like laptops and hair dryers.
Shore power allows you to plug into an external power source at campgrounds, providing a reliable way to recharge batteries and run high-demand appliances. Safety is paramount here; if you’re not comfortable with electrical work, hire a qualified electrician for this critical part of your diy van rv conversion.
Plumbing and Water Systems: Staying Hydrated and Clean
Clean water and waste management are non-negotiable. A typical van plumbing system includes fresh water tanks, a water pump, a water heater, and grey/black water tanks. The size of your tanks depends on your water usage habits and how often you plan to refill.
A 12-volt water pump draws water from your fresh tank to your faucet or shower. Many builders opt for an on-demand water heater for efficiency. Grey water (from sinks and showers) is stored in a separate tank, while black water (from the toilet, if you have one) requires a dedicated tank and proper disposal.
Consider water filtration to ensure your drinking water is safe, especially when refilling from less-than-ideal sources. Again, proper sealing and leak prevention are crucial to avoid water damage within the van’s structure.
Insulation and Ventilation: Comfort in All Seasons
Proper insulation is key to maintaining a comfortable temperature year-round and reducing reliance on heating or cooling systems. It also helps with sound dampening. Popular insulation materials include rigid foam boards, spray foam, and wool.
Crucially, insulation must be paired with effective ventilation. Without it, moisture from cooking, breathing, and showering can get trapped, leading to condensation and potential mold growth. Roof vents, roof fans (like MaxxAir), and strategically placed windows are essential for airflow.
Heating and Cooling: Staying Cozy or Cool
Depending on your travel destinations, you might need dedicated heating and cooling solutions. Propane heaters are common for warmth, but require careful installation and ventilation due to carbon monoxide risks. Diesel heaters are another efficient option.
For cooling, a good roof fan can often suffice, but in hotter climates, a small portable AC unit or a more integrated system might be necessary. Battery capacity will be a major factor in running any powered cooling system.
Woodworking and Construction: Bringing Your Design to Life
This is where the sawdust flies! Woodworking is central to most van conversions, from building cabinets and furniture to creating the subfloor and wall panels. Choosing the right materials and techniques will ensure durability and a professional finish.
Subflooring and Wall Panels: The Base Layers
A sturdy subfloor is the foundation for everything else. Typically, this involves laying down rigid foam insulation, followed by a plywood or composite panel. Ensure it’s well-secured to the van’s metal floor.
For walls and ceilings, you have several options. Thin plywood (like 1/4-inch) is common, but some opt for tongue-and-groove paneling for a more finished look. Luan plywood is a lightweight and affordable choice for paneling.
Building Cabinets and Furniture: Storage Solutions
Custom cabinetry is a hallmark of a great diy van rv conversion. Plywood is a popular choice for its strength and workability. Baltic birch plywood is known for its stability and attractive edge grain, making it a premium option.
Consider using pocket holes or dowels for strong, clean joinery. Drawer slides and cabinet hinges are essential hardware that can make a big difference in usability. Measure your appliances and components carefully to ensure a perfect fit.
Finishing Touches: Paint, Stain, and Sealing
Once your woodworking is complete, finishing touches elevate the space. Whether you opt for paint, stain, or a clear coat, proper preparation is key. Sanding surfaces smooth and applying a good primer will ensure a durable and attractive finish.
Sealing wood, especially in areas prone to moisture, is vital. Polyurethane or marine varnish offers excellent protection against water and wear.

Safety First: Essential Precautions for Your Build
Safety should be your top priority throughout the entire diy van rv conversion process. Working with tools, electricity, and potentially hazardous materials requires a mindful approach.
Personal Protective Equipment (PPE)
Always wear appropriate PPE. This includes safety glasses or goggles when cutting or grinding, gloves when handling materials, and a dust mask or respirator when sanding or working with spray adhesives and paints.
Electrical Safety
As mentioned, electrical work can be dangerous. If you’re unsure, consult a professional. Always disconnect power before working on the system and double-check your wiring diagrams. Use properly rated fuses and circuit breakers.
Ventilation During Work
Ensure good ventilation when using adhesives, paints, or sealants. Many of these products emit fumes that can be harmful. Work in well-aired spaces or use appropriate respiratory protection.
Structural Integrity
When modifying the van’s structure, ensure you’re not compromising its safety or integrity. Consult with experts if you’re unsure about cutting into the frame or body panels.
Frequently Asked Questions About DIY Van RV Conversion
What is the most challenging part of a van conversion?
Many DIYers find the electrical system to be the most challenging due to its complexity and the potential safety risks involved. Designing and installing a reliable and efficient power system requires careful planning and execution. However, for some, it’s the intricate woodworking and cabinetry that demands the most patience and precision.
How much does a typical DIY van conversion cost?
The cost can vary wildly, from $5,000 for a very basic build to $50,000+ for a high-end, feature-rich conversion. The biggest factors are the van itself, the quality of materials chosen, and whether you hire out any specialized work (like electrical or plumbing).
Do I need special tools for a van conversion?
You’ll need a good set of standard woodworking tools (circular saw, drill, sander, measuring tape), basic metalworking tools (angle grinder, drill bits for metal), and potentially some specialized tools depending on your build. Essential safety gear like safety glasses and gloves are a must.
How long does a van conversion typically take?
This depends entirely on your skill level, the complexity of your build, and the amount of time you can dedicate. A simple conversion might take a few weeks of intensive work, while a more elaborate build can take several months or even a year or more for part-time builders.
What are the legal requirements for a van conversion?
Legal requirements vary by state and country. You’ll need to research regulations regarding vehicle registration, insurance, and specific RV certifications if you plan to sell the vehicle or require certain types of insurance. Some areas have specific rules about gas installations and waste disposal.
